2002 AC Aceca vs. 1973 Seat 124

To start off, 2002 AC Aceca is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Seat 124.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Seat 124 would be higher. At 4,600 cc (8 cylinders), 2002 AC Aceca is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 AC Aceca (302 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 238 more horse power than 1973 Seat 124. (64 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2002 AC Aceca should accelerate faster than 1973 Seat 124.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2002 AC Aceca weights approximately 580 kg more than 1973 Seat 124.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 2002 AC Aceca (407 Nm @ 4800 RPM) has 317 more torque (in Nm) than 1973 Seat 124. (90 Nm @ 3700 RPM). This means 2002 AC Aceca will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1973 Seat 124.
